The "DS2000U" is a slim (fanless) computer equipped with the Intel Celeron 5205U from the Comet Lake-U generation of Intel Core series CPUs. It supports DDR4 memory and M.2 SSDs, achieving a balance of compact size and high performance. It can be used in various locations without the need for maintenance, and it supports continuous operation for 24 hours, making it ideal for business applications such as digital signage. Additionally, we offer a model with LTE/4G mobile communication support, the "DS2000US." 【Features】 ■ Equipped with Celeron 5205U (1.9GHz) ■ Compact and fanless, suitable for various installation locations ■ Can accommodate high-speed M.2 SSDs ■ Standard support for triple display output ■ Can connect to the internet even in environments without Wi-Fi (DS2000US) *For more details, please refer to the PDF document or feel free to contact us.

【Other Features】 - Enhanced graphics performance compared to previous models - Options available for Core i3-10110U/i5-10210U/i7-10510U - Compact dimensions of 165mm wide × 200mm deep × 39.5mm high - Fanless design, operates with an AC adapter, resulting in almost no operational noise - VESA mount included as standard - Can be installed on the back of LCD displays or televisions *For more details, please refer to the PDF document or feel free to contact us.
